On March 27, President Trump stirred headlines during a speech in Miami on March 27, declaring Cuba the next focus after recent United. States military wins in Venezuela and Iran. His team has started talks with Cuban officials in recent weeks, even as he suggested force might come into play against the island's struggling, regime. Cuba's economy is reeling from a cutoff in oil supplies, which it desperately needs for power and transport, especially since Venezuela's leadership. Change in January halted those shipments. Cuban President Miguel de Ascanel confirmed the discussions, aiming to head off any clash amid the mounting pressures. With negotiations underway and economic woes deepening, the situation remains tense as both sides navigate this delicate standoff. That's the story for today. Global News Today, Driven by AI
